How did they build the Brighton pavilion?

The Brighton Pavilion was built between 1787 and 1823. It was designed by architect John Nash in the Indo-Saracenic style, inspired by Indian architecture. The construction involved a large team of craftsmen and laborers working with materials like cast iron and wood to create the elaborate and exotic structure.

How did Brighton develop?

Brighton developed as a seaside fishing village in the 18th century before becoming a fashionable resort town when the Prince Regent (later King George IV) built the Royal Pavilion there. The arrival of the railway in the 1840s further boosted Brighton's popularity as a tourist destination. Today, it is a vibrant city known for its cultural scene, nightlife, and beach.


What was Brighton Pavilion used for?

Brighton Pavilion was originally used as a seaside retreat for King George IV. It served as a pleasure palace for entertaining guests and hosting lavish parties. Today, it is a popular tourist attraction and serves as a museum showcasing the building's history and unique architecture.
